MIDDLETOWN MAN CLAIMS $771,000 ALL CASH LOTTO PRIZE FOR APRIL 4 DRAWING

DOVER, DE - A 63-year-old retired man from Middletown claimed the April 4, 2001, All Cash Lotto jackpot prize of $771,000 this morning at the Delaware Lottery Office in Dover. 

The man, who wishes to remain anonymous, was awarded $555,120, which represents his $771,000 prize minus $215,880 for federal tax. He purchased the winning ticket, a Quick Pick ticket, the day of the drawing (April 4) at Bear Creek Crossing Amoco on South DuPont Highway in New Castle. 

The winner told Lottery Officials he found out he had won when he checked the winning numbers in the newspaper this morning.   The man said, "I was completely shocked that I had won such a big prize!"Commenting on what he plans to do with the prize money, the man said, "I'm not sure yet, but I'll probably pay some of my bills".   The winner told Lottery Officials that he plays All Cash Lotto often and will continue to play Lottery games. 

According to Lottery Officials, as of April 5, two All Cash Lotto jackpot prizes remain unclaimed, including the June 29, 2000, $336,000 jackpot and the Jan. 29, 2001, $171,000 jackpot. The winning numbers for the June 29 drawing were 01, 07, 11, 18, 28 and 35. The winning numbers for the Jan. 29 drawing were 09, 14, 17, 22, 23 and 28. Prizes may be claimed up to one year from the date of the drawing.
